在 Java 中管理条形码的 X 和 Y 维度

介绍

在 Java 编程领域,有效管理条形码的 X 和 Y 尺寸是创建准确且具有视觉吸引力的条形码图像的关键方面。本分步指南将引导您完成使用 Aspose.BarCode for Java 的过程,这是一个旨在简化条形码生成的强大库。

先决条件

在深入学习本教程之前,请确保您具备以下先决条件:

  • Java 开发工具包 (JDK):确保您的计算机上安装了 Java。
  • Aspose.BarCode for Java:下载并安装 Aspose.BarCode 库这里.
  • 集成开发环境 (IDE):选择 Java IDE(例如 Eclipse 或 IntelliJ)进行编码。

导入包

在您的 Java 项目中,导入必要的包以利用 Aspose.BarCode 的功能。在 Java 类的开头添加以下行:

import com.aspose.barcode.generation.BarcodeGenerator;

现在,让我们将每个示例分解为多个步骤。

第 1 步:设置 X 尺寸

public static void setXDimension() throws IOException {
    //资源目录的路径。
    String dataDir = "Your Document Directory";

    //使用 CODE_128 编码和数据“12345678”创建 BarcodeGenerator
    BarcodeGenerator generator = new BarcodeGenerator(EncodeTypes.CODE_128, "12345678");

    //设置条形码条的 x 尺寸
    generator.getParameters().getBarcode().getXDimension().setMillimeters(0.5f);

    //将条形码图像保存到文件
    generator.save(dataDir + "xDimension.jpg");
}

在这一步中,我们创建一个BarcodeGenerator,将X尺寸设置为0.5毫米,并保存生成的条形码图像。

第2步:设置Y尺寸

public static void setYDimension() throws IOException {
    //资源目录的路径。
    String dataDir = "Your Document Directory";

    //使用 PDF_417 编码和数据“12345678”创建 BarcodeGenerator
    BarcodeGenerator generator = new BarcodeGenerator(EncodeTypes.PDF_417, "12345678");

    //设置条形码条的 Y 尺寸
    generator.getParameters().getBarcode().getBarHeight().setMillimeters(4);

    //将条形码图像保存到文件
    generator.save(dataDir + "yDimension.jpg");
}

在这一步中,我们创建另一个BarcodeGenerator,将Y尺寸设置为4毫米,并保存生成的条形码图像。

结论

使用 Aspose.BarCode for Java 有效管理条形码生成中的 X 和 Y 尺寸是一个简单的过程。通过这些步骤,您可以自定义条形码尺寸以满足您的特定要求。

常见问题解答

我可以在商业项目中使用 Aspose.BarCode for Java 吗?

是的,Aspose.BarCode for Java 是一个商业产品。您可以购买许可证这里.

Aspose.BarCode for Java 是否有免费试用版?

是的,您可以免费试用这里.

在哪里可以找到 Aspose.BarCode for Java 的文档?

文档可用这里.

如何获得 Aspose.BarCode for Java 支持?

您可以在以下位置寻求支持Aspose.BarCode 论坛.

我可以获得 Aspose.BarCode for Java 的临时许可证吗?

是的,您可以获得临时许可证这里.